HFF: Stagecoach Cambus 623 (P823 GMU) at Beck Row – 3 Feb 2001 (453-17)
Saturday 3 February 2001 (approx. 1145) – The large bus groups like Stagecoach, which undertake Transport for London contracts, are able to cascade London based vehicles to their provincial subsidiaries once certain age limits are reached or contracts end.
Northern Counties bodied Volvo Olympian P823 GMU which was new in September 1996 to Stagecoach East London as their VN23 was now operating with Cambus as their 623 still wearing London red livery pending repaint in corporate livery.
It is seen arriving at Beck Row alongside the perimeter fence of RAF Mildenhall in rural Suffolk when operating the 1045 service X10 from Cambridge via Newmarket to Mildenhall thence as a circular via Beck Row, RAF Mildenhall, RAF Lakenheath returning to Mildenhall. It then continued via Newmarket to Cambridge.
In 2003 Stagecoach introduced a national fleet numbering system. This was a sensible approach which simplified asset control and made vehicle transfers easier. Cambus 623 became 16023 under this new system.
